I actually don’t mind unobtrusive advertising, especially if it’s targeted towards me. When Google knows I’ve been looking at a specific game and that game starts to appear in ads, I’m happy to see it.
But I also see ads all the time that have nothing to do with me. I’ve put up with them for years–you probably have too.
Well, today I discovered a way to view and adjust the ad settings Google has for you. I didn’t know this existed until a few hours ago, so I thought I’d share it with you in case you’re also in the dark.
All you have to do is click here and you’ll see a long list of categories Google thinks you’re interested in. Then click on the categories you don’t actually care about and turn them off. Easy peasy.
